Changes between Version 20 and Version 21 of Xen_GPU_cluster


Ignore:
Timestamp:
Mar 6, 2009, 5:12:15 PM (15 years ago)
Author:
rider
Comment:

--

Legend:

Unmodified
Added
Removed
Modified
  • Xen_GPU_cluster

    v20 v21  
    201201== 1.3 NVIDIA Driver !HowTo !OnXenKernel ==
    202202''In this case,we pick the driver Ver.180.22 x86_64 for Xen_Lustre kernel.''[[BR]]
    203 # Test1-Failure [[BR]]
     203# Test1- Success [[BR]]
    204204rider@cloud:~/nvidia/driver$ export IGNORE_XEN_PRESENCE=1 [[BR]]
    205205rider@cloud:~/nvidia/driver$ export SYSSRC=/lib/modules/2.6.22.9/source [[BR]]
    206206rider@cloud:~/nvidia/driver$ export SYSOUT=/lib/modules/2.6.22.9/build [[BR]]
    207207rider@cloud:~/nvidia/driver$ sudo IGNORE_XEN_PRESENCE=1 ./NVIDIA-Linux-x86_64-180.22-pkg2.run --x-module-path=/usr/lib/xorg/modules/ --kernel-source-path=/usr/src/linux/ [[BR]]
    208 
    209 # Test2-Testing [[BR]]
     208rider@cloud:~$ sudo modprobe -l | grep nv
     209{{{
     210/lib/modules/2.6.22.9/kernel/drivers/video/nvidia.ko
     211}}}
     212rider@cloud:~/nvidia/driver$ sudo modprobe nvidia
     213rider@cloud:~/nvidia/driver$ dmesg
     214{{{
     215NVRM: loading NVIDIA UNIX x86_64 Kernel Module  180.22  Tue Jan  6 09:15:58 PST 2009
     216}}}
     217
     218# Test2- Testing [[BR]]
    210219rider@cloud:~/nvidia/driver$ export IGNORE_XEN_PRESENCE=1 [[BR]]
    211220rider@cloud:~/nvidia/driver$ export SYSSRC=/lib/modules/2.6.22.9/source [[BR]]
     
    217226rider@cloud:~/nvidia/driver/NVIDIA-Linux-x86_64-180.22-pkg2/usr/src/nv$ sudo cp nvidia.ko /lib/modules/2.6.22.9/extra/ [[BR]]
    218227rider@cloud:~/nvidia/driver/NVIDIA-Linux-x86_64-180.22-pkg2/usr/src/nv$ sudo depmod -a [[BR]]
     228rider@cloud:~/nvidia/driver/NVIDIA-Linux-x86_64-180.22-pkg2/usr/src/nv$ sudo modprobe nvidia [[BR]]
     229{{{
     230errMsg: nvidia: Unknown symbol __phys_addr
     231}}}
     232
     233PS: Test1 & Test2 Modified File [[BR]]
     234{{{
     235#Kernel Source
     236/usr/src/linux/include/asm/smp.h
     237/usr/src/linux/include/xen/interface/memory.h
     238
     239#NVIDIA Source
     240NVIDIA-Linux-x86_64-180.22-pkg2/usr/src/nv/nv.c
     241NVIDIA-Linux-x86_64-180.22-pkg2/usr/src/nv/nv-vm.c
     242NVIDIA-Linux-x86_64-180.22-pkg2/usr/src/nv/conftest.sh
     243NVIDIA-Linux-x86_64-180.22-pkg2/usr/src/nv/Makefile.kbuild
     244NVIDIA-Linux-x86_64-180.22-pkg2/usr/src/nv/nv-linux.h
     245NVIDIA-Linux-x86_64-180.22-pkg2/usr/src/nv/os-interface.c
     246NVIDIA-Linux-x86_64-180.22-pkg2/usr/src/nv/nv-linux.h_old
     247NVIDIA-Linux-x86_64-180.22-pkg2/usr/src/nv/conftest.sh_old
     248}}}
    219249
    220250== 1.4 NVIDIA GPU !StatusCheck ==